Hobart Stanley Price was born at his parent's home at 128 Harrington St Hobart on the 17 August 1923. His birth was registered on the 21 August 1923, Birth Register No. 1551. The Informant was Eliza KOHL, a Nurse, of 98 Goulburn St Hobart. J.P. Laughton was the Registrar at the time. He was educated at the Albeura St State School and the Elizabeth Practicing School Hobart. Hobart served in the Australian Military Forces from the 20 January 1942 until 8 July 1946. He served in Australia and New Guinea. Hobart was a store man by occupation. He was employed at Ingles Grocery Store in the Quadrant Launceston until it closed. He was then employed at R.R. Bye in Bathurst St Launceston before his retirement. Hobart Stanley Price is a member of the Salvation Army.
